Not a āSpirit Bearā. I live in said area of Northern BC where the Kermode exists. They are actually just a white colour-phase Black Bear that are born with a recessive gene.
The bear pictured here, however, appears to be a (very) blonde colour-phase Grizzly Bear. Although I could be wrong as I never bothered to look up the source of the image, just going by the characteristics of the bear!
EDIT: so I guess it is from Finland. That would make it a āBrownā Bear. They are very similar and have the same wide range of colour.

Hey! I live in the neighbourhood of Kermode bears, and I have actually seen a couple of them. Same size as black bears, not albino black bears, but a distinct sub-species. Last time I saw one it was rolling around on a sunny day in a hayfield just outside of Kitwanga.
By the way, my city (Terrace) has a giant load of bears in town this year. Bears popping up literally everywhere. COs are super busy trapping and trucking them out of town, unless the bears have been eating garbage. If they have been eating garbage, then they are euthanized. I don't think a CO would ever euthanize a Kermode, though, under any circumstances.
